Output 33f7c0fa1c07b175dc655fdde3011af13bd7a5de5c1aaef8277d3a9548fe6457:6

value
86623344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c75f87130b7a4fd5097581c219f95adead50074 OP_EQUAL
address
3JsWHLh6oiS5GGykiKKf8C9tue1vm87eyT
transaction
33f7c0fa1c07b175dc655fdde3011af13bd7a5de5c1aaef8277d3a9548fe6457
confirmations
391565
spent
true